Research & Innovation wins “Best Long Paper Award” at WEB3D Conference.

The research paper entitled "Streaming and Synchronization of Multi-User Worlds Through HTTP/1.1" was presented at the ACM Siggraph Web3D 2011 conference in Paris, France.

The conference jury bestowed the "best long paper award" on its five authors: Jean-Eudes Marvie, Pascal Gautron, Pascal Lecocq, Olivier Mocquard and François Gérard – all members of the Mixed Reality project within the Technicolor Research & Innovation (R&I) team. 

In addition to the award, R&I also presented a demonstration as a final review of the Metaverse European Project which describes streaming and synchronization of virtual worlds.
